Situation Barwood House is situated in a prominent main road position in the heart of Great Witley. This highly favoured village provides extensive range of amenities including Great Witley church of England primary school, post office and general store, garage with Asda, doctor's surgery, active village hall and the remarkable Baroque Church at Witley Court. The property lies within the catchment of the much regarded Chantry Senior School in Martley. More comprehensive amenities can be found in the near by Wyre Forest towns of Kidderminster, Stourport and Bewdley. The Cathedral city of Worcester is about 10 miles distant.

Both Kidderminster and Worcester have direct rail links to Birmingham. There is good M5 motorway access via junction 5 at Wychbold and 6 at north Worcester.

The glorious surrounding countryside of the Teme Valley provides many rewarding walks and countryside pursuits.

Description A spacious detached modern village house with oil fired central heating.

It is approached by a reception hall with storage cupboards. With a sitting room with brick fireplace with wood burning stove. Useful separate dining room and study.

The breakfast kitchen has a range of light timber floor and wall mounted units, hob and electric oven. There is a separate utility room and cloakroom.

First floor provides 4 double bedrooms (3 with fitted wardrobes), the master with ensuite shower room and a separate family bathroom.

Outside Barwood House is approached by a tarmacadam driveway, which to the agents knowledge the neighbour has right of way over the corner so they are able to enter their driveway.

Detached brick and tiled double garage with adjoining covered area.

Enclosed rear garden with small patio and lawn.
